Pay Range: $98,800.00 - $123,500.00 YOUR ROLE Solution Design Engineers support the preparation of proposals for new business opportunities, renewals of current customer contracts, and re-engineering operations for current customers. WHAT ARE YOU GOING TO DO? Provide engineering support for proposals, renewals and re-engineering activities to support CEVA Business Growth and Retention objectives. Engineering support may include data analysis, concept of operations, design layouts, identifying processes, build engineering models and develop customer proposals. Continuous development of engineering skills to design distribution center operations. Work with BDs and Program Managers to schedule, prepare and submit proposals and/or renewals on a timely basis. Provide engineering support other operational improvements as requested. Incorporate green initiatives into CEVA proposals when appropriate and in conjunction with employee support of local communities. WHAT ARE WE LOOKING FOR? Education and Experience: Bachelor's degree in Industrial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Operations Management, or other related field of study. Minimum 2 years Logistics & Distribution experience designing, implementing, or launching new facilities and solutions. 3PL or like experience preferred. E-commerce and Omni channel fulfilment experience. Six Sigma and Lean certification a plus. Skills: Experience in engineering Distribution Centers. Proficiency in AutoCAD, data analysis, process mapping tools, Microsoft Excel & PowerPoint. Knowledge of WMS functionality. Experience in warehouse automation applications a plus. Characteristics: Strong interpersonal communication skills demonstrated a history of developing relationships and building trust, and an ability to work independently & in a team environment. Ability to analyze complex problems and develop appropriate solution. Ability to travel domestically 10-15% of the time. WHAT DO WE HAVE TO OFFER?
